So I don’t get it - is this just artificial?

They never tried to hide it.

It’s the same as hardware companies licensing their tech to other companies who in turn get to slap their logos on it.

Tecan partners with a newer digital company and in turn that companies digital tools gets a wider reach than they may have otherwise organically reached. Customers also get access to this widely known software at probably a fraction of the cost and with less risk.

Also the digital tool is platform agnostic and theoretically provides control of a lab with many liquid handlers from a single set of API’s. It seems like a win-win for all of the folks involved.
